Company overview

Wingstop Restaurants Inc. specializes in serving chicken wings, boneless wings, and chicken tenders with a variety of sauces and seasonings. Founded in 1994 in Garland, Texas, the company has grown through franchising, now boasting over 1,500 locations worldwide. Wingstop generates revenue primarily through franchise fees, royalties, and sales from company-operated restaurants. Known for its focus on flavor and quality, Wingstop has established a strong brand presence and loyal customer base, making it a significant player in the fast-casual dining sector.
